BUHARI TO NIGERIANS: Please give me more time

As President Muhammadu Buhari clocked 76 years on Monday, he asked for more understanding, time and prayers from Nigerians.

Buhari spoke at the Presidential Villa, Abuja, shortly after the 203-member Guards Brigade held a special parade to honour him.

Apart from the parade performance, there was rendition of birthday songs.

The event took place at the Fore Court of the Presidential Villa.

Speaking with State House correspondents after the ceremonies were concluded, Buhari said he was impressed with his aides, who put the event together.

“Well, I am impressed with it, they (aides) have put a lot of time behind it, I thank and appreciate them very much”, he said.

Looking ahead, the president said he would keep reminding Nigerians about where he met the country in 2015 and where he had now taken it.

He explained, “We will keep reminding Nigerians about what we have done, how we met the country, what we have been able to do for the time we came in to now with the resources available to us.”

Buhari specifically appealed to Nigerians to give him more time and to pray for him.

“Nigerians should continue to pray for me and understand my intentions and give me time,” the president said, as he switched to the Hausa language.
